I, PENELOPE YING YEN WONG, Minister for Finance and Deregulation, make this Declaration under paragraph (ec) of the definition of eligible employee in subsection 3 (1) of the Superannuation Act 1976.
Dated 25th October 2012
PENELOPE YING YEN WONG
Minister for Finance and Deregulation
1 Name of Declaration
This Declaration is the Superannuation (CSS) (Eligible Employees — Inclusion) Amendment Declaration 2012 (No. 2).
2 Commencement
This Declaration commences on the day after it is registered.
3 Application
The amendments made by item 3 of Schedule 1 to this Declaration apply in relation to a person who becomes an employee of the Australian Reinsurance Pool Corporation on or after the day of commencement of this Declaration.
4 Amendment of Superannuation (CSS) (Eligible Employees — Inclusion) Declaration 2003
Schedule 1 amends the Superannuation (CSS) (Eligible Employees — Inclusion) Declaration 2003.
Schedule 1 Amendments
(section 4)
[1] Subsection 3 (1), immediately after the definition of alternative superannuation scheme
insert
ARPC means the Australian Reinsurance Pool Corporation established by the Terrorism Insurance Act 2003.

[3] After paragraph 4 (2) (q)
insert
(r) a class of persons each of whom:
(i) is an employee of ARPC, other than on a casual or temporary part-time basis; and
(ii) immediately before becoming so employed, was an eligible employee; and
(iii) is not, in relation to the person’s employment with ARPC, a member of an alternative superannuation scheme.
